The Russian-installed chairman of Ukraine’s Kherson region, Andrei Alexeyenko, stated the town of Oleshky in the Moscow-controlled southern bank of the Dnipro River was “almost completely flooded after the dam breach.” “Evacuation … is possible only using special equipment,” Alexeyenko said on Telegram.
